To get admission to Master of Education (M.Ed.) at Banaras Hindu University, candidates must appear for the Common University Entrance Test (CUET-PG) 2025. The eligibility criteria for M.Ed. is a B.Ed. degree with a minimum aggregate of 50% marks. After the entrance test, candidates are required to apply through the Common Allotment Program (CAP-PG 2025) of Banaras Hindu University for seat allocation and admissions.

The overhead expenses for M.Ed. at Banaras Hindu University are as follows:
Boarder/delegacy Union Fee: 10
Student Welfare Fund: 300
Miscellaneous Fee: 0
Cultural Activities & Literature: 170
Extra Curricular Activities fund: 210
Academic Assessment: 250
Campus Utility Fee: 250
Computer & Internet Fee: 100
Tuition Fee: 250
Library Fee: 100
Student Health Welfare Scheme: 350
Laboratory Fee: 0
Development Fund: 0
Fac. Dev. & Extra Activities: 0
Alumni Activity Fee: 50
Enrollment Fee: 100
Admission Fee: 50
I- Card and Passbook Fee: 26
College Caution Money: 500
Degree Charges: 100
Training and Placement: 0
Total: 3182 (1st year), 475 (2nd year)

The documents required for M.Com admission at Banaras Hindu University are:
Marksheet and Certificate of Class 10
Marksheet and Certificate of Class 12
Marksheet and Certificate of Graduation
Transfer Certificate
Migration Certificate
Caste Certificate (if applicable)
Income Certificate (if applicable)
Character Certificate
Admit Card of CUET (PG) - 2025
Scorecard of CUET (PG) - 2025
Note: The documents required may vary depending on the category of the candidate and other factors, so it's always best to check with the university for the most up-to-date information.

The documents required for eligibility verification during M.Sc. in Psychology admissions at Banaras Hindu University are:
a) Marksheet of the qualifying examination from the University/College.
b) A migration certificate from the University last attended in the case of a candidate from another Indian University, indicating that he/she has passed the indicated course;
c) A transfer certificate showing that the candidate has passed the indicated examinations from the College/Faculty last attended;
d) A character certificate from the Principal/Dean/Head of the college/Faculty/Department last attended.
e) Recent caste certificate, if applicable , from the competent authority.

What is the eligibility criteria to seek direct admission for the M.A. in English course at Banaras Hindu University?

The eligibility criteria to seek direct admission for the M.A. in English course at Banaras Hindu University is a Bachelor of Arts degree with a minimum aggregate of 50% marks in English as a major subject studied in all the years.

The eligibility criteria to seek direct admission for the M.Sc. in Zoology course at Banaras Hindu University is:
B.Sc. (Hons.)/ B.Sc. under 10+2+3 pattern securing a minimum of 50% marks in the aggregate in Science subjects (considering all the three years of B.Sc. Course). The subject in which admission is sought must be Hons. subject at B.Sc. (Hons.) level/a subject studied in all the three years at Graduate level. However, for admission to M.Sc. in Zoology, a candidate must also have offered Chemistry as one of the subjects at the Graduate level.

To get a seat in Banaras Hindu University for B.Com (Hons.) in Financial Markets Management, follow these steps:
1. Ensure you have passed 10+2 or equivalent examination with Commerce/Economics/Maths/Computer Science/ Finance/ Finance Markets Management as one of the subjects and secured a minimum of 50% marks in the aggregate.
2. Appear for the Undergraduate Entrance Test (UET) conducted by the university.
3. Admission to B.Com. (Hons.)-FMM will be made on the basis of merit in the UET.
4. Upon selection, deposit the prescribed fees for the program within the time fixed by the Dean.

For B.A. (Hons.) in Economics at Banaras Hindu University, the eligibility requirements are strict. The applicant must have successfully completed Senior Secondary School (10+2) or equivalent examination from a recognized University of India or outside, with a minimum of 50% marks in aggregate for General category, 45% for OBCs, and 40% for SCs and STs. The age of the applicant should not be more than 22 years on 1st July 2025.

The total fee of B.Sc. (Hons.) Physics offered at Banaras Hindu University is ₹10,322 + ₹500 (extra fee for practical subject) = ₹10,822 per annum.
